Zelensky: Ceasefire claims empty amid ongoing strikes

If Russia says it is ready for a ceasefire, it should stop its massive strikes on Ukraine.

Axar.az reports that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elensky said this at a press conference with South African President Cyril Ramaphosa.

“I don’t know what is happening inside anyone, but the patience of Ukrainians will not last. Do you understand? Because we have been attacked. And no one else. I would not wish this on anyone, but we are under attack from Russian missiles. The fact that Ukraine is ready to sit at the negotiating table with terrorists is already a big compromise. They attacked us, occupied our territories, buried children and adults alive,” Zelensky said.
